We swapped into my sons ranger an axle out of an 88 4wd ranger. The code on the door jamb was F7 indicating it is a 7.5 with 4.10 gears. I checked the ratio by turning the input shaft until it turned one of the axles shafts two revolutions and it took just over 4 turns. Seems like 4.10 to me. Next I popped the diff cover to see what was inside and it appears to be some sort of traction device. There were small round springs visible on one end of the carrier and S shaped clips between the planetary gears. Any idea what this is?
